Carter inaugurated as 39th president in peaceful transfer
Jimmy Carter takes the oath as the 39th president amid a ceremonial transfer from Gerald Ford. The day features prayers, a White House sendoff, and a nationwide display of goodwill with Carter pledging to preserve the Constitution and usher in a new era for the nation.

Energy strain remains as cold snap eases
The subzero spell eased but pressure mounts on power plants gas lines and water transport across the eastern two thirds of the country. Hundreds of thousands stay home as factories and schools close to conserve fuel.

Energy outlook grim for Carter era as fuel costs rise
The Federal Energy Administration warns of tight energy supplies and rising prices for years, forecasting near doubling of residential fuel costs by 1985 due to inflation and higher energy costs. HRDC tables revised by laws and housing priorities
The Headwaters Regional Development Commission tabled action on revised by laws to possibly eliminate the board of directors or designate the full commission as the board. It set housing priorities across Beltrami Clearwater Mahnomen Hubbard and Lake of the Woods counties and approved telecommunications work with Region I funded at just over 6000 dollars for six months beginning December 1.

Coya KnutsonCampaigns Through Bemidji Seeks 7th District Seat
Former Rep. Coya Knutson campaigned through Bemidji meeting residents and touting crop insurance as a priority. The 64 year old Democrat emphasized district support and her qualifications while noting a primary will be needed since Mike Sullivan’s bid split the field. Knutson highlighted years in public service and her historical role on the house agriculture committee.

Bemidji School Board to discuss four day week energy crisis
The Bemidji School Board will meet informally at 7 30 p m to consider a four day week due to a statewide energy crisis. The district could close Monday and extend hours Tuesday through Friday to conserve fuel. districts already switching to Tue through Fri.

Hubbard County backs land study with tax in lieu plan
Hubbard County Board of Commissioners approved a regional land management study presented by HRDC planner Cliff Tweedale. The report covers land-use classification, statute revisions, and local tax burden from public lands, with strong support for a state payment in lieu of taxes formula tied to assessed land value.
